Output 630426a06cb68e95ce64c6ed1aec68c005f78cbd2fb3b44021aa2e527fd26d60:0

value
1236529
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a0e5ef4fb0f5a8a2789563878c1a710379e7ec2 OP_EQUALVERIFY OP_CHECKSIG
address
16HyQds6RKzcX4iKQGeXmTs4Lavbj3Wbx2
transaction
630426a06cb68e95ce64c6ed1aec68c005f78cbd2fb3b44021aa2e527fd26d60
spent
true